THE BALL – Jesús surprised by the intervention of Luisão (Benfica)

Luisão’s exalted reaction on the pitch to the defeat to FC Porto in the Super Cup on Wednesday in Aveiro took Jorge Jesús (and not only) by surprise. The current technical director, who came to the bench for the first time to replace the general director Tiago Pinto, went to Rui Costa, to whom he expressed discontent, and then addressed the players, pointing and speaking. them in an irritated manner. Jesús devalued the episode at a press conference, but he did not like what happened.

«Luisão did not give any reprimand to the players. He does not like to lose, as he does not like the coach or the players. He was captain of the team for several years, I was sad as I am, Rui [Costa], and everyone … gave an opinion. He did not give any reprimands to the players. He said it was the first final we lost, that it will help us learn, that Benfica is Benfica, “argued the coach, worried about not fueling the situation.

The truth is that Jesús, in the field, felt the need to intervene when Luisão spoke excitedly with Rui Costa, putting his arm around the Brazilian’s waist and trying to calm him down. Emotions, the technical director acknowledged, were on edge, but the situation made Jesus uncomfortable. And even some players did not like Luisão’s intervention.
